The correct response is:
**When graphed, the data creates a bell curve.**
A normal distribution is characterized by a bell-shaped curve when the data is graphed, indicating that most of the data points cluster around the mean and taper off symmetrically towards the extremes. If the statistician found that the height data creates this bell curve, they would conclude that it follows a normal distribution.
